Season three of mun2´s Larrymania has reached 1.9 million Total Viewers and 1.4 million Adults 18-49 during premiere month

Maribel Ramos-Weiner | 5 de junio de 2014

mun2’s hit series Larrymania scored #1 series in key demos among Spanish language cable networks on last Sunday night (9pm), with an average of 127,000 Adults 18-49, beating Galavisión’s (90,000) and Discovery en Español (93,000). The Sunday night episode, which captured the birth of Latin superstar Larry Hernández’s baby girl, also scored #1 among Adults 18-34 (83,000), Male Adults 18-49 (77,000) and Female Adults 18-49 (50,000).Larrymania season three has reached a cumulative audience of 1.9 million Total Viewers and 1.4 million Adults 18-49 across all telecasts since its May 5th premiere.The third season is averaging 106,000 Adults 18-49, making it the #1 Spanish language entertainment series, out-delivering Galavision (69,000), and Discovery en Español (41,000) among Adults 18-49 in the time slot.Cinemat produces Larrymania in Los Angeles for mun2.
